It's been years since I last saw WordPerfect in use; "everyone" uses MS
Office in Norway. From what I've heard, there are no other countries where
MS has such a high market share, and Linux is spreading slower than most
other countries because the (l)users are 100% hung up in MS Office. The
reason is simple: people receive doc/xls/ppt files by email from
customers/partners/whatever every day and the only way they can be sure to
keep up is by feeding the Microsoft monster.

Another reason for WP's low market share is that the first versions of WP
for Windows were slow and cumbersome with menu options hidden away in the
strangest places. This chased away a lot of people who had the choice
between that and MS Office around 94-96.
